AAK candidate for Istog chairman Beka Berisha was recently rumoured of his presentation in a Pristina local, where he allegedly had a gun with him. The picture was widely commented on the network.

He said he's carrying a lot of stuff as he lets you know he's got a gun with a permit, but he says he's only keeping it in mountain areas and not in town.

“I have a lot of personal things that I keep all my time, are working tools”, Berisha said in T7.

This photo is supposed to be working on a little bit, and let the investigation continue. It's good with the hetu”, he said about the photo, in which he alludes he's got a gun with him.

I have personal things I keep in my pocket, it may look like that or so, but these are personal things. We're in time of campaigning and they want to pull out”, he said away.

Did you have a gun in your pocket? Beque Berisha asked, and in this question, the candidate for president of Istog answered:

It's good to get the case up, if the makeup is done, it's good to get it up. I don't have a report with this guy, he asked me to take a picture and then this came out. We met at a local in Pristina. It's good to take care of the prosecution for what's in my pockets”, he said.

On the other hand, he said there's something more suspicious with him.

“Bile has something more suspicious, but let this remain puzzle”, Berisha said laughing.

Then he pulled an apple out of his pocket and gave it to the author of the Frontal show, Education Lani.
